What Happened on Emirates Flight EK521? A Look Back at the Incident

What began as a routine international flight quickly turned into one of the most remarkable emergency landings in recent aviation history.

Passengers aboard Emirates Flight EK521 expected a normal arrival in Dubai after departing from Thiruvananthapuram, India. Instead, the aircraft experienced a serious emergency during its approach, forcing the flight crew to perform a difficult landing under extremely challenging conditions.

Within moments of touching down at Dubai International Airport, the aircraft caught fire, sending thick smoke into the air and prompting an immediate large-scale emergency response.

Despite the dramatic scene, every one of the 300 people on board—including 282 passengers and 18 crew members—was safely evacuated. The successful evacuation remains a powerful example of how rigorous airline training, clear communication, and coordinated emergency procedures can save lives during a crisis.

Cabin crew acted quickly, directing passengers toward emergency exits while inflatable slides were deployed within seconds. Travelers left behind their belongings and followed instructions as firefighters and airport emergency teams rushed to the aircraft.

Although all passengers survived, the incident carried a heartbreaking cost. An airport firefighter lost his life while helping battle the blaze after the evacuation. His sacrifice has since been recognized as a reminder of the extraordinary risks first responders accept while protecting others during emergencies.
